leebee #1 in Williams Landing VIC 22 Nov 2009 19 reviews · 505 points

I called 3 to discuss connectivity and signal to my area. They professed that my area was in a strong signal area. I signed up for 2 years and what do you know. I have never had more than 1 bar of signal. It frustrated the hell out of me. I called repeatedly and was told it should be better and to move to another room. I tried every room. My flatmate also had the same connection - he also had no service most times - worse than dial-up!

I kept this for 2 years then called to tell them to cancel the plan - they made me pay for another month to cancel as they say the date you join is not the date they take your contract from - even though we signed for it a month earlier. I just paid it but I will never return to 3 ever again. The person I got when I tried to cancel kept offering me other solutions and was a pest - in the end I had to say, stop it, I am not interested so I could end the call. That was inappropriate.

apoet21H #11 in Craigie WA 21 Nov 2009 22 reviews · 500 points

I've been with 3's mobile broadband now for about 18 months and have almost always had very good speeds and solid reliability. I was previously on dialup with a very crappy phoneline. So when i heard about 3 broadband not going through your phoneline, I jumped at the chance to sign up. So much better than the 28.8k connection I was getting on dialup, now I'm downloading at up to 80 times that! Most of the time too they service is up and running.
I had problems with speed when i first connected the service, but then I tried shifting my desktop onto a book shelf and it made the world of difference. The higher up my computer, the better the signal I get and rarely do speeds drop below 100kbps for me.
